| Description | Heycli is an innovative AI tool designed to demystify the Linux command line by translating natural language descriptions into accurate and executable terminal commands. It empowers users of all skill levels, from novices struggling with syntax to seasoned professionals seeking efficiency, to interact with their Linux systems more intuitively. By simplifying complex operations and providing clear explanations, Heycli significantly reduces the learning curve, enhances productivity, and minimizes errors within the command-line environment, making it an indispensable assistant for anyone working with Linux. | Jumper is an innovative AI-powered video editing and search tool that revolutionizes how users interact with video footage. By leveraging natural language processing, it transcribes and visually indexes video content, transforming previously unstructured media into an instantly searchable database. This enables professionals to quickly locate specific moments, objects, actions, or spoken words, drastically streamlining post-production workflows and content analysis. |
| What It Does | Heycli functions as an intelligent command-line assistant, accepting plain English queries and instantly converting them into precise Linux terminal commands. Users describe their desired action, and the AI generates the corresponding command, often accompanied by explanations, without executing it directly. This process streamlines command creation, making complex operations accessible and error-proof while maintaining user control over execution. | Jumper processes uploaded video files by automatically transcribing audio and visually indexing on-screen elements like objects and actions. It then provides an intuitive natural language search interface, allowing users to query their video content as easily as searching text documents. This AI-driven indexing facilitates rapid navigation and the extraction of precise clips for editing or analysis. |
